The Battle of Anzac Cove
Gallipoli, 25 April 1915
13th Infantry Battalion War Diary
The following is a transcription of the War Diary of the 13th Infantry Battalion , AIF, of their role in the landings at Anzac on 25 April 1915.
24 April 1915
Lemnos
First Division Sailed.
25 April 1915
Lemnos
10.40 am - Sailed. Arrived off Anzac, 4.30 pm.
"B" and "C" (less one platoon) Companies disembarked under fire by TBD (Torpedo Boat Destroyer) - 9.30 pm. "A" Company also from "Seeang Bee".
26 April 1915
Anzac Cove
3.30 am - "D" Company and one platoon "C" Company disembarked under fire by TBD (Torpedo Boat Destroyer). Details of 2nd and 3rd Echelons left on board.
5 am - Took up position at head of Monash Valley.
